The NCEO is proud to serve the employee ownership community as a nexus for education, networking, solidarity, and growth.

In that spirit, we’re excited to introduce our Community Conversations series. These discussions, free and open to the community, will focus on a wide array of timely topics. The goal of this new series is to connect the employee ownership world more broadly while keeping our members, stakeholders, and other interested parties informed on important issues.

Our first discussion in the series is Employee Ownership in the New Administration. This is a moment of great political change that will have far-reaching implications for the employee ownership world. We’ve invited speakers from some of the most prominent organizations in the field to share their expectations of the new administration.

Loren Rodgers, executive director of the NCEO, will gather with Michelle Hoover, executive director of Democracy at Work Institute (DAWI), Noelle Montaño, principal with Venn Strategies and executive director of Employee-Owned S Corporations of America (ESCA), and Ted Becker, partner at McDermott Will & Emery LLP, to discuss what our community can expect from this administration.
